**Action item 7 — Nighthollow scheduler backoff (for plugin authors)**

So, the August incident: a plugin retried a failed backfill in a tight loop and starved every other nightly job. Going forward, the Nighthollow scheduler enforces retry budgets and jitter on all plugin-submitted work — your plugin inherits these unless you explicitly request lower values, which we'll reject anyway. Please test against the new limits in the sandbox tier before the next release window. The enforced defaults are as follows.

constants for yaduf-fahag:
BUDGETS = {
    "kelix": 528,
    "briwyn": 734,
}

The Prunewell bot exposes a REST interface for managing stale-branch cleanup across Harrowfield repositories. Release managers can exempt release branches by POSTing to the exemptions endpoint with a repo slug and branch pattern; exemptions persist until explicitly deleted. Deletion runs nightly and honors a 14-day grace window. All requests must authenticate against the internal Prunewell API using the key below.

API key for bageg-kajef: vxb2-ss

Key Ceremony Checklist — Item 9 (Snapview plugin authors)

[ ] Confirm snapshot test baselines for all UI components in the Snapview plugin SDK are regenerated and committed before the ceremony begins. Stale baselines will fail the signing gate and block your plugin from the Lanternfall registry. Once baselines pass, the ceremony coordinator unlocks the signing enclave; external authors verify their plugin manifest hash against the ledger. The enclave recovery passphrase is recorded immediately below this item.

unlock words, kafog-tajof: ulador-ulaael-kasvan

## Support

Telemetry payloads from Fathomsight agents are zstd-compressed before upload. If ingestion rejects a payload, check the compression level header first — anything above level 12 is refused. Do not advise customers to disable compression; it breaks quota accounting. Decompression failures are logged under `fathom-ingest`. For persistent rejections or quota disputes, reach the telemetry platform team.

alerts address for kafof-bagag: kasael@olvarqdyn.corp